Bill Carter's The Late Shift and especially The War for Late Night: When Leno Went Early and Television Went Crazy are fantastic. They're also required reading for fans of comedy talk shows like Conan.

I also thoroughly enjoyed James B. Stewart's DisneyWar, which is about the rise and fall of Michael D. Eisner as the CEO of The Walt Disney COmpany, and also touches on the prior history of the company under Walt Disney, then Roy O. Disney and then E. Cardon Walker.
